Just off Sherborne’s cobbled high street is our deli – Sabins. Established over 25 years ago, we moved in in 2006. The shop has bags of rustic charm and we have packed it to the ceiling with fresh and ambient gourmet products – a great number of which we make fresh in our kitchen. Words such as ‘cornucopia’ and ‘eclectic’ have been used in the past to describe the look and product range we offer but above all we want people to leave the shop thinking more like ‘irresistable’, ‘delicious’ and ‘local’.
We have deliberately created an ‘Aladdin’s cave’ feel for the place. One regular describes it as his ‘mini Fortnum’s’.
We have a large counter packed full of over 50 varieties of British & Continental cheese.
A fresh produce counter full of patés, quiches, charcuterie, pies, dairy and savoury tarts.
A freezer full of puddings and home-cooked meals, and shelves from floor to ceiling crammed with jars, tins or boxes of products you wouldn’t normally find in a supermarket.
Sherborne is, without doubt, one of the most beautiful towns in England. With its abundance of medieval buildings, superb Abbey, world famous Schools, picturesque Almshouse and two Castles, Sherborne has much to offer visitors. Ideally located on the Dorset and Somerset border it has excellent transport links enabling the town to flourish and making it a fine centre for those wishing to explore the delightful and unspoilt Wessex area of Dorset, Somerset and Wiltshire. |
